Basement drain unclogging services involve clearing blockages from the drains that lead away from a home's basement area. Over time, debris such as dirt, grease, hair, or accumulated sludge can cause these drains to become obstructed, leading to slow drainage or complete backups. Professional service providers use specialized tools and techniques to remove these obstructions efficiently, restoring proper flow and preventing further issues. This process often includes inspecting the drain system to identify the exact location and cause of the clog, ensuring a thorough and lasting solution.

Clogged basement drains can cause a variety of problems for homeowners. Water may back up into the basement, resulting in flooding or water damage that can harm flooring, walls, and belongings. Persistent clogs can also lead to foul odors and increased humidity, which may promote mold growth. In some cases, a blocked drain can interfere with the functionality of sump pumps or other drainage systems, risking further water intrusion during heavy rains or plumbing failures. Addressing these issues promptly helps protect the property and maintain a dry, healthy living environment.

This service is commonly used in residential properties, especially in homes with basements that are finished or used for storage, laundry, or additional living space. Older homes with aging plumbing systems may experience more frequent drain blockages, while newer properties might encounter clogs caused by improper disposal of waste or construction debris. Commercial buildings with basement utility areas or parking garages can also benefit from professional drain unclogging services. Generally, any property with a basement drainage system that shows signs of slow drainage, backups, or odors may need to have the drains inspected and cleared by experienced service providers.

The overview below groups typical Basement Drain Unclogging proj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Anaheim, CA.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for routine drain unclogging in residential basements range from $150 to $400. Many common blockages, such as minor debris or buildup, fall within this range. Fewer projects reach the higher end unless additional services are needed.

Moderate Projects - More involved unclogging jobs, including partial pipe cleaning or minor repairs, usually cost between $400 and $1,000. These are common for homes experiencing recurring drainage issues or moderate obstructions.

Large or Complex Jobs - Larger projects, such as extensive drain line cleaning or repairs, can range from $1,000 to $3,000. Many projects in this band involve multiple drains or significant blockage removal, though fewer reach into the highest tiers.

Full Replacement or Major Repairs - Complete drain line replacements or extensive excavation work can exceed $5,000. Such projects are less common and typically involve significant structural work or long-distance pipe replacement in basement areas.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What causes basement drains to become clogged? Basement drain clogs can result from a buildup of debris, grease, or mineral deposits, as well as root intrusion or damaged pipes that restrict water flow.

How can local contractors unclog a basement drain? Service providers typically use specialized tools such as drain snakes or hydro-jetting equipment to clear blockages and restore proper drainage.

Are there preventive measures to avoid basement drain clogs? Regular inspections, avoiding pouring grease or large debris into drains, and maintaining proper grading around the property can help prevent clogs.

What signs indicate a basement drain needs professional unclogging? Signs include slow draining water, foul odors, gurgling sounds, or water backing up in the basement floor drain.

Can basement drain issues be caused by structural problems? Yes, cracks or shifts in the foundation or piping can contribute to drain blockages and may require assessment and repair by a qualified service provider.
